Abstract
The invention relates to a tower crane, and in particular relates to a micro-control wireless control device for a tower crane. The micro-control wireless control device for the tower crane comprises a shell, and is characterized in that a controller is arranged in the shell and is connected with a buzzer, a weight module, an anti-rollover module, a remote communication device, an air speed module, a wireless receiving module, a wireless sending module and a motion module respectively. As the micro-control wireless control device for the tower crane is provided with the buzzer, the weight module, the anti-rollover module, the remote communication device, the air speed module, the wireless receiving module and the wireless sending module, good safety guarantee is provided for the operation environment of the tower crane; the motions of the tower crane are controlled by the motion module, so that the defect that all motions of the tower crane are sent by an operation room is overcome, and the workload of an operator is reduced.

(5) specific embodiment
Accompanying drawing is a kind of specific embodiment of the present invention.This embodiment comprises housing 1, the interior controller 2 that arranges of housing 1, and this controller 2 is connected with buzzer phone 3, weight module 4, anti-tipping module 5, telecommunication module 6, wind speed module 7, wireless receiving module 8, wireless sending module 9, action module 10 respectively.Action module 10 is connected with corresponding operating handle 11, and this operating handle 11 is located on housing 1.Action up and down by these operating handle 11 operation tower cranes.Its middle controller is comprised of mainboard, ATMEGA32 etc., weight module 4 comprises weight sensor, anti-tipping module 5 comprises anti-tipping sensor, be generally the anti-tipping sensor of CS-2TAS-01A, telecommunication module 6 is comprised of housing, mainboard, Q2687 chip, GPRS dedicated antenna etc., wind speed module 7 comprises air velocity transducer, by vane, motor etc., formed, wireless receiving module 8 is the RF69-433 wireless module, wireless sending module 9 is the RF69-433 wireless module, and action module 10 is comprised of relay J W1FSN-DC12V, optocoupler etc.
This tower crane micro-control control device of wireless is by arranging buzzer phone 3, weight module 4, anti-tipping module 5, telecommunication module 6, wind speed module 7, wireless receiving module 8, wireless sending module 9, operating environment to tower crane provides better safety assurance, control the action of tower crane by action module 10, the drawback of avoiding the action of all tower cranes to send by operator's compartment, reduce staff's work capacity.Action module 10 is connected (former tower crane directly passes through the Operational System Control tower crane in operator's compartment) with the operating system of tower crane, the wherein wt installation of sensors is in tower crane hoist rope sheave shaft, air velocity transducer is arranged on the tower crane top, each sensor by cable, with controller, be connected and the housing outside controller on corresponding button is set, read-out 12 also is set on housing 1, this read-out 12 can show each sensor transmissions data, can setting weight module 4 by controller 2, anti-tipping module 5, telecommunication module 6, the warning value of wind speed module 7, if surpass this value, controller 2 can sound the alarm by buzzer phone 3, remind the relevant staff to process in time, avoid accident to occur, the assurance construction safety is reliable.
